Corrugated roof repair services involve inspecting and restoring roofs made from corrugated metal or fiberglass panels. These repairs typically address issues such as rusting, corrosion, leaks, or damaged panels that compromise the roof’s integrity. Skilled contractors assess the condition of the existing roofing material, identify problem areas, and perform necessary fixes to prevent further deterioration. The goal is to restore the roof’s protective function, ensuring it effectively shields the property from weather elements and maintains its structural stability.
This service helps solve common problems like persistent leaks, panels that have become loose or warped, and areas affected by rust or corrosion. Over time, exposure to moisture and the elements can weaken corrugated roofing, leading to potential water intrusion and damage to the underlying structure. Repairing these issues promptly can extend the lifespan of the roof, avoid costly replacements, and maintain the property's overall value. Homeowners typically need corrugated roof repair services when they notice visible signs of damage or leaks. Common indicators include water stains on ceilings or walls, rust spots, loose or missing panels, and areas where the roof appears warped or sagging. Addressing these problems early can prevent further damage to the building’s interior and structural components. The overview below groups typical Corrugated Roof Repair proj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- typical costs for minor corrugated roof repairs range from $250 to $600. Many routine patching or sealing jobs fall within this range, depending on the extent of damage and material used.
Moderate Repairs - projects involving replacing sections or fixing leaks usually cost between $600 and $1,500. These jobs are common and often fall into the middle of the cost spectrum for local contractors.
Full Roof Replacement - replacing an entire corrugated roof can range from $3,000 to $8,000 or more, depending on the size and complexity of the project. Larger, more intricate jobs tend to push into the higher end of this range.
Complex or Large-Scale Projects - extensive repairs or complete overhauls can exceed $10,000, especially for commercial or multi-story buildings. Such projects are less frequent but represent the upper tier of typical costs faced by local service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of damage can occur to corrugated roofs? Corrugated roofs can experience issues such as leaks, rust, cracks, and loose or damaged panels that compromise their integrity.
How do I know if my corrugated roof needs repairs? Signs include visible rust, water stains, leaks during rain, or panels that are bent, cracked, or loose.
What repair options are available for corrugated roofs? Local contractors can handle patching leaks, replacing damaged panels, sealing rusted areas, and reinforcing the roof structure as needed.
Are there preventative measures to extend the life of a corrugated roof? Regular inspections, cleaning debris, and addressing minor damages promptly can help prevent more extensive repairs.
Can damaged corrugated roofs be fully restored? Many repairs can restore the roof’s functionality and appearance, but in some cases, panel replacement may be necessary for long-term durability.
